Smile Foundation holds health and voluntary blood donation camp in city

Date:

BY TC News Desk

Agartala, 12th July 2025:   In a compassionate initiative led by Smile Foundation, a health and voluntary blood donation camp was organized on Saturday at the IMA House in Agartala. The event was formally inaugurated by Agartala Municipal Corporation Mayor Dipak Majumdar, who emphasized the profound value of blood donation in his address.

“There’s no gift nobler than the gift of blood. Donors may never know whose lives they touch, and recipients may never know their saviors—but this selfless act offers deep mental peace and ensures harmony between blood demand and supply,” Majumdar remarked.

Also present at the event were former police officer B.K. Roy and acclaimed local painter Swapan Nandi, among other distinguished attendees. The mayor highlighted Tripura’s impressive standing in national blood donation metrics and urged citizens to come forward in larger numbers in future camps.

The camp witnessed encouraging participation from blood donors, reaffirming the community’s commitment to voluntary healthcare efforts.
